AN 81-year-old grandmother spent nearly 26 hours on a hospital trolley in Royal Perth Hospital's emergency department because there were no ward beds available.

Thelma Thompson of Kelmscott had a heart attack on Tuesday and was taken to RPH after a transfer from Armadale Hospital.

It is understood she was one of nearly 30 patients assessed as requiring admission yesterday morning who could not be allocated a bed.
